[1] Born in Badajoz, García Morales moved at the age of 13 to Seville, her parents' home town.
She then worked as a high school teacher, teaching Spanish and philosophy, and as a model and actress, forming part of the theatre group Esperpento.
The story El sur was made into a famous film by her then partner Víctor Erice, whom she had first met in 1972.
[5] García Morales died of heart failure in 2014 in Dos Hermanas, in the province of Seville.
[6] Her short story El encuentro (A Chance Encounter) was included in Rainy Days - Días de lluvia: Short Stories by Contemporary Spanish Women Writers, an anthology edited by Montserrat Lunati, together with a translation into English.
